Guenter Roeck c4e18497d8 linux/kernel.h: fix DIV_ROUND_CLOSEST with unsigned divisors
Commit 263a523d18 ("linux/kernel.h: Fix warning seen with W=1 due to
change in DIV_ROUND_CLOSEST") fixes a warning seen with W=1 due to
change in DIV_ROUND_CLOSEST.

Unfortunately, the C compiler converts divide operations with unsigned
divisors to unsigned, even if the dividend is signed and negative (for
example, -10 / 5U = 858993457).  The C standard says "If one operand has
unsigned int type, the other operand is converted to unsigned int", so
the compiler is not to blame.  As a result, DIV_ROUND_CLOSEST(0, 2U) and
similar operations now return bad values, since the automatic conversion
of expressions such as "0 - 2U/2" to unsigned was not taken into
account.

Fix by checking for the divisor variable type when deciding which
operation to perform.  This fixes DIV_ROUND_CLOSEST(0, 2U), but still
returns bad values for negative dividends divided by unsigned divisors.
Mark the latter case as unsupported.

One observed effect of this problem is that the s2c_hwmon driver reports
a value of 4198403 instead of 0 if the ADC reads 0.

Other impact is unpredictable.  Problem is seen if the divisor is an
unsigned variable or constant and the dividend is less than (divisor/2).
